16 - DİA Diğer Çözümler

Dinamik Alan Kullanımı

1022 görüntüleme 27 Temmuz 2017 3

Dinamik alanlar, farklı ekranlarda ve çeşitli şekillerde alan açma, data toplama amaçlı olarak kullanılmaktadır. Toplanılan bilgiler, rapor çıktıları (*) ve liste ekranların filtreleme amaçlı kullanılabilir.Ayrıca Sipariş, İrsaliye, Fatura türleri için tanımlanan dinamik alan bilgileri, fişlerde aktarılarak kullanılabilir. Örneğin; sipariş fişi için kullanılan “Teslim Yeri” alanı içerisinde yazılacak bilgi, irsaliye de otomatik olarak oluşacaktır.(**)

Dinamik alanların kullanılabileceği ekranlar;

  •  Cari Hesap Kartları
  • Stok/Malzeme Kartları
  • Hizmet Kartları
  • Malzeme Fişleri ve Fiş Kalemleri
  • Talep Fişi ve Talep Fişi Kalemleri
  • Teklif Fişleri ve Teklif Kalemleri
  • Sipariş Fişleri ve Sipariş Kalemleri
  • İrsaliye ve İrsaliye Kalemleri
  • Fatura ve Fatura Kalemleri
  • İthalat/İhracat Kartları
  • Üretim Reçeteleri
  • Üretim Emirleri
  • İş Emirleri
  • Üretim Operatör Giriş Ekranı
  • Servis Formu
  • Seri- Lot Kartları
  • Proje Kartları

Eklene bilecek dinamik alan türleri;

  1. Text
  2. Sayısal
  3. Tarih
  4. Tek Seçim (Açılır seçenek listesinden tek kayıt seçebilme)
  5. Çoklu Seçim ( Açılır Seçenekler ile birden çok tercih işaretlenmesi)

Dinamik Alan Tanımlama;

Dinamik Alanlar<sis7000> ekranı üzerinden [F4 Ekle] komutu ile yeni bir kayıt ekranı açılarak, kod ve listelerde gözükmesi istenilen açıklama verilir.

Sonrasında hangi ekran için aktif olacağı, “Tablo” alanından belirlenir. Hangi türde alana ihtiyaç olduğunu ” Alan Türü” kısmında belirlenir.

Belirlenen alan “Zorunlu” alanı işaretlenerek sistemde girilmesi zorunlu olarak kullanıma açılabilir.

  1. Text Özellikli Dinamik Alan Tanımlama Örneği


  2. Sayısal Özellikli Dinamik Alan Tanımlama Örneği


  3. Tarih Özellikli Dinamik Alan Tanımlama Örneği

  4. Tek Seçim Özellikli Dinamik Alan Tanımlama Örneği

  5. Çoklu Seçim Özellikli Dinamik Alan Tanımlama Örneği

Tanımlanan Alanların Fişlerde ve Listelerde Kullanımı;

Yukarıda verilen örnek tanımlamalar, sipariş fiş kalemi için tanımlandığı için, sipariş fişi satır ve ayrıntılı sipariş listesi ekranlarında kullanılabilme ve sipariş ile ilgili fiş, form ve raporlarda bu alanlara yazılan bilgileri basma özellikleri gelmiştir. Öncelikle yeni eklenen alanları sipariş kalemi kolonlar içerisinde satırlara aktif etmeliyiz.

  1. Kolonlar içerisinden alanları aktif etme

  2. Sipariş girişinde alanlara bilgileri girebiliriz, tanımlamalarda eğer zorunluluk belirlenmiş ise; ilgili alan doldurulmadan fişin kaydı yapılamayacaktır.

  3. Girilen bilgiler “Sipariş Ayrıntılı Listesi” ekranından filtreleme amaçlı kullanılabilir.

(*) Rapor Tasarımlarında; örneğimize göre sipariş fişi satırlarında “Renk Tercihi ve İndirim Kuponları” ile ilgili alanları çıktılarda gösterebilmek için; tanımlama sırasına göre, “Liste İndeksi” alanında belirlenmelidir.

Tanımlanan Sipariş Kalemleri Listesi;
Listeye göre, “RENK SEÇİMİ” alanı ilk sırada,”İNDİRİM KUPON ADET” ve ” İNDİRİM KUPON TUTAR” alanları 4 ve 5. sırada tanımlanmıştır.

Bu tanımlamalara göre yapılabilecek tasarım örneği;
Kalem Dinamik Alanlar(Liste)” bilgisi satır alanlarına, sürüklenip, bırakıldıktan sonra, sağ taraftaki “Özellik,Liste İndeksi” alanı içerisinden, kaçıncı sıradaki dinamik alan bilgisinin getirileceği belirlenmiştir.

(**) Sipariş, İrsaliye, Fatura türleri için tanımlanan dinamik alan bilgileri, fişlerde aktarılarak kullanılabilmesi için, türler için tanımlanan dinamik alanlar aynı sıra ile açılmalıdır. Sistem Parametleri<sis0100> ekranından “scf.12.73” numaralı “SİF Dinamik Alanlar Ortak mı?” seçeneği “Evet” olarak ayarlanmalıdır.

Videolu konu anlatımı için; Dinamik Alan Kullanımı adresini ziyaret edebilirsiniz.

Yardımcı oldu mu?